Output 851bf6589fa75422a32ab010f1f9e241980f4d607b2d41157d726bd8afab4186:2

value
628357
script pubkey
OP_0 OP_PUSHBYTES_20 43260e712a55c8b7954fa11e93337ddc78d35c5a
address
bc1qgvnquuf22hyt09205y0fxvmam3udxhz6py2c8z
transaction
851bf6589fa75422a32ab010f1f9e241980f4d607b2d41157d726bd8afab4186
confirmations
54018
spent
true